    Jealous DevaJealous Deva Registered User regular
    edited May 20
    Tyrants of the Moon sea is weird because it is the sequel to 2 series that are otherwise unconnected. As well as Darkness over Daggerford, Siege of shadowdale and crimson crown of tethyr (which were themselves a series by an Ossian employee before working there) tie into it even though those weren’t Ossian.

    Tyrants is meant to be done either after those two modules OR darkness, you should be 15+, if you were having trouble that may be it.

    Darkness generally got the best reviews of all their stuff IIRC.

    ExtreaminatusExtreaminatus Go forth and amplify, the Noise Marines are here!Registered User regular
    Yeah, you get to fight a few xeno enemies before you get into the xeno weapon options. My iconoclast used them, and they were fun, but they didn't really perform any better or worse than human weapons. Allot of the xeno weapons you can get in Act 3 do some fun things, but mostly interact with status effects. If you're unsure about them, give the talents to a party member and let them use them before you decide to pick them up on your MC.
